I was able to update via comment 41 path, but there is important change: On step: # Start the do-release-upgrade (ctrl+c when it asks whether to proceed)
files in /tmp are not present yet. You have to press y, and ctrl+c after 1-2 second, so that files are downloaded and extracted, but script execution is not proceeded far enough to trigger the error.
